Combining practical and digital effects, Rebel Moon is a feast for the eyes, and Super Evil Megacorp is keen to bring that visual splendor to mobile with their new game, Blood Line: A Rebel Moon Game.
Super Evil Megacorp has just released a new environments trailer for Blood Line, giving fans a sneak peek at the game's breathtaking settings. Developed using their proprietary Evil Engine, the trailer showcases a variety of landscapes from dusty deserts to lush, fire-lit temples and shadowy rebel bases, all set for players to explore.
Blood Line aims to blend elements of Diablo and the original Helldivers, featuring top-down shooting and melee combat. Players will assume the role of rebels on the planet Krypt, fighting against the oppressive Motherworld using sabotage, stealth, and, of course, some good old-fashioned violence.
